现象 抛出java.sql.SQLException: Incorrect string value: '\xF0\x9F\x92\x94' for column 'name' at row 1 定位 1、数据库字段、表、数据库、mysql的编码需要设置成utf8mb4 2、数据库连接设置编码 show variables like "%char%"; 解决 1、设置数据库 1)修改字段字符集 ALTER TABLE table_name CHANGE...
java.sql.SQLException: Incorrect string value: '\xCE\xC4\xB8\xF1\xB1\xF2' for column 'name' at row 1 原因分析:创建表的时候,采用的是默认的编码格式:latin1 解决方案:将原来的表转存为sql文件,修改编码格式,再次执行。 如导出的sql文件中sql为: CREATE TABLE `tb_per` ( `per_id` int(11) ...
抛出java.sql.SQLException: Incorrect string value: '\xF0\x9F\x92\x94' for column 'name' at row 1 定位 1、数据库字段、表、数据库、mysql的编码需要设置成utf8mb4 2、数据库连接设置编码 show variables like "%char%"; 解决 1、设置数据库 1)修改字段字符集 ALTER TABLE table_name CHANGE colum...
java项⽬架构 spring-boot+mybatis+德鲁伊连接池 现象 抛出 java.sql.SQLException: Incorrect string value: '\xF0\x9F\x92\x94' for column 'name' at row 1 定位 1、数据库字段、表、数据库、mysql的编码需要设置成utf8mb4 2、数据库连接设置编码 show variables like "%char%";解决 1、设置数据...
<setting name="cacheEnabled" value="true"/> <setting name="lazyLoadingEnabled" value="true"/> <setting name="multipleResultSetsEnabled" value="true"/> <setting name="useColumnLabel" value="true"/> <setting name="useGeneratedKeys" value="false"/> ...
使用#{} :delete from t_user where id in('1,2,3') 会加上单引号, 执行错误:1292 - Truncated incorrect DOUBLE value: '1,2,3'使用${} :delete from t_user where id in(1, 2, 3),执行成功 所以我们要采用 ${} ,不加单引号的形式。 package com.rainbowsea.mybatis.mapper; import com....
MySQL Error:Warning: (1366, "Incorrect string value: '\\xF0\\x9F\\x98\\x82\\xF0\\x9F...' for column 'xxx' at row 2") 2019-12-06 16:10 − bug现象使用连接数据库的可视化软件插入 emoj 表情数据、生僻字,可以正常插入。(导致我一直以为跟表情没有任何关系,谷歌出来一堆跟修改数据库、...
MySQL Error:Warning: (1366, "Incorrect string value: '\\xF0\\x9F\\x98\\x82\\xF0\\x9F...' for column 'xxx' at row 2") 2019-12-06 16:10 −bug现象 使用连接数据库的可视化软件插入 emoj 表情数据、生僻字,可以正常插入。(导致我一直以为跟表情没有任何关系,谷歌出来一堆跟修改数据库、表...
(1, "查询任务"),UPDATE(2, "更新任务");private final Integer code;private final String value;TaskTypeEnum(Integer code, String value) {this.code = code;this.value = value;}@Overridepublic Integer getCode() {return this.code;}@Overridepublic String getValue() {return this.value;}}复制...
publicenumTaskTypeEnum implements IEnum<Integer, String> { QUERY(1,"查询任务"), UPDATE(2,"更新任务"); privatefinalInteger code; privatefinalString value; TaskTypeEnum(Integer code, String value) { this.code = code; this.value = value; ...